Reactor Controller Design Using Genetic Algorithms with Simulated Annealing
This chapter presents a digital control system for ITU TRIGA Mark-II reactor using genetic algorithms with simulated annealing. The basic principles of genetic algorithms for problem solving are inspired by the mechanism of natural selection. Natural selection is a biological process in which stronger individuals are likely be winners in a competing environment. Genetic algorithms use a direct analogy of natural evolution. Genetic algorithms are global search techniques for optimisation but they are poor at hill-climbing. Simulated annealing has the ability of probabilistic hill-climbing. Thus, the two techniques are combined here to get a fine-tuned algorithm that yields a faster convergence and a more accurate search by introducing a new mutation operator like simulated annealing or an adaptive cooling schedule. In control system design, there are currently no systematic approaches to choose the controller parameters to obtain the desired performance. The controller parameters are usually determined by test and error with simulation and experimental analysis. Genetic algorithm is used automatically and efficiently searching for a set of controller parameters for better performance.
KeywordsGenetic Algorithm Simulated Annealing Controller Parameter Digital Control System Simulated Annealing Genetic Algorithm
Unable to display preview. Download preview PDF.
- 1.Instrumentation System Operation and Maintenance Manuel, (1976) General Atomic Co.Google Scholar
- 3.P.S. Tuffs, D.W. Clarke, (1985) Self -Tuning Control of Offset: A Unified Approach, IEE Proc.-D, Vol.132, No: 3, p. 100.Google Scholar
- 4.K. Erkan and B. CAN, (1996) Self Tuning Control of ITU TRIGA Mark-II Reactor, First Trabzon International Energy and Environment Symposium, Karadeniz Technical University, Turkey, p 285.Google Scholar
- 5.D.E. Goldberg, (1989) Genetic Algorithms in Search, Optimisation and Machine Learning, Addision Wesley.Google Scholar
- 6.J.H. Holland, (1992) Adaptation in Natural and Artificial Systems: An Introductory Analysis with Applications to Biology, control and Artificial Intelligence, Cambridge: The MIT Press.Google Scholar
- 12.K. Erkan and M. Inal, (1996) Neural-Net Controller for ITU TRIGA Mark-II Reactor, First Trabzon International Energy and Environment Symposium, Karadeniz Technical University, Turkey, p 279.Google Scholar
- 13.B. Can, (1992) Optimal Control of ITU TRIGA Mark-II Reactor, 12 European TRIGA Users Conference, NRI Bucaresti-Pitesti, Romania.Google Scholar
- 14.K. Krinstinsson and G.A. Dumont, (1992), System Identification and Control using Genetic Algorithms, IEEE Trans. Syst. Man. And Cyber., p. 1033.Google Scholar
- 17.H. Yavuz, B. Can, E. Akbay, (1990) The Investigation of Nonlinear Dynamics Behaviour of ITU TRIGA Mark-II Reactor, 11 European Triga Users Conf., Hiedelberg, Germany, pp 2. 39–2. 53.Google Scholar